Julia Scharf (bourgeois Julia Scharf-Mosler ; born January 3, 1981 in Gera ) is a German television presenter .

life and career

Scharf graduated from school in 2000 and then studied sports science - media / communication at the Technical University of Munich from 2001 to 2006 . She came to DSF in 2008 through various internships, internships and moderation . From summer 2010 she was the presenter of Bundesliga Pur and SPORT1 News . She was also a field reporter at LIGA total! . Since the end of November 2011, she moderated in SWR television in addition to sports in the Third also sports extra broadcasts and Sport on Saturday . She also moderates the sports section in the daily topics and gymnastics events on ARD . For the first time , she moderates ski jumping and, since the 2014 Olympic Games in Sochi, also alpine skiing. In addition, she has been moderating the sports show on Sunday since August 2014 .

Since April 11, 2016 she has moderated Blickpunkt Sport on BR television and also presents the sports block in the Rundschau . In 2018, she moderated the coverage of the games of the 2018 World Cup in Russia on ARD .

Scharf lives in Munich and is the mother of two daughters. Since June 13, 2013, Scharf has been married to the marketing manager and former athlete Michael Mosler.
